Quick Tips to Improve Phone Photography

Quick+Tips+to+Improve+Phone+Photography

Want to take your phone photography to the next level, or just take better selfies? Either way, these tips should help take you from zero to hero.

Lighting is one of the most important aspects in photography. If you think about it, all that you’re doing when taking a picture is capturing light. So photos that are well lit always look a lot better. Some easy ways to improve the lighting of your photos is to take a picture in front of a window or light. However, don’t take a picture with a window or light in the background because then the light source will appear blown and your subject will be even darker, which usually takes the quality of a picture down. Also it’s always better to have an under exposed or darker picture than one that’s over exposed or too bright, that way it’s easier to edit. But If you don’t get your lighting right when taking your picture, you can always fix it with an app or program like Snapseed or VSCO. In order to fix the lighting in these programs you need to adjust the brightness or exposure to your liking.

The second tip is composition. Your photo can be taken perfectly but if what’s in front of the camera is boring, the picture still won’t look amazing. Some easy ways to make your pictures catch people’s eye are some simple rules.

One rule is called “Rule of thirds”. You can think about the rule of thirds like a two by two grid of lines. Where those lines cross are called sweet spots. So when taking a picture you want to put your subject on or around where those lines intersect.

Next is what we call leading lines. Leading lines are used to direct your eyes to the subject. You can also see this technique in pictures that have a vanishing point.

Composition is the most important part of any picture because it’s what makes a picture worth taking.

Lastly is editing your pictures. You can use computer programs like photoshop, but those are a lot of work and tend to be pretty complicated. An easier and faster way to edit your photos is to download an app on your phone. The two that I suggest are VSCO and Snapseed. These apps allow you to edit whatever your skill level–whether you just want to add filters or go in depth and adjust everything from contrast to what color you want your highlights to be. These apps can give some very impressive results in an easy to use package.
